Geography
Carmila is situated approximately 556 kilometers north of Brisbane, the capital city of Queensland. The town sits along the Bruce Highway and is surrounded by fertile farmlands, dense forests, and the sparkling waters of the Coral Sea. Its prime location near the Great Barrier Reef makes it an ideal destination for n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ts.
Culture
The cultural heritage of Carmila is deeply rooted in its agricultural past, with sugar cane farming being a prominent industry in the region. Visitors can immerse themselves in the local culture by exploring historical sites such as old sugar mills and farmhouses, or by participating in traditional events and festivals that celebrate the town's heritage.
Notable Features
One of the most notable features of Carmila is its stunning beaches, which offer pristine sands, crystal-clear waters, and a tranquil environment for relaxation and recreation. Fishing, swimming, and surfing are popular activities among visitors and locals alike. Inland, the lush hinterlands of Carmila provide opportunities for bushwalking, birdwatching, and camping in the heart of nature.
For those interested in history and heritage, Carmila also boasts a number of historical landmarks, including the Carmila Railway Station and the Carmila Hotel, both of which offer a glimpse into the town's past. Additionally, the nearby St. Lawrence Wetlands are home to a diverse range of bird species and provide a pristine habitat for birdwatching and nature enthusiasts.
